❤️ Gillian Green, publisher at Tor Bramble, told The Bookseller: “HM Wolfe has confirmed that Daggermouth was written entirely without AI. We stand behind our author, and we do not recognise third-party AI detection tools as a fair or reliable measure of authenticity when used on their own.”

Tor Bramble backs HM Wolfe after AI-detection claims over Daggermouth

Tor Bramble has backed HM Wolfe after the Atlantic reported that the author’s dystopian romance Daggermouth returned a 60% score in an analysis using the AI-detection tool Pangram.

I didn't realize there were two versions of Bradbury's There Will Come Soft Rains. One from Collier's Magazine (pub, 6 May 1950) and a revision in The Martian Chronicles published two days later which is my preferred. (A third version from 1997 advances the dates thirty-one years from 2026 to 2057.)
